Chapter 9
"Hey Ravenstrike, want to come hunt with me?" Crystalflight's voice sounded nearby.
"Of course," Ravenstrike responded, turning to face the she-cat.
In the past few days they'd been hanging out more often. Sparring, hunting, and just talking had been common. Ravenstrike took note of how close their spars were. He won most times, but only by a bit.
"You better come back with a good contribution to the Clan!"
Ravenstrike's demeanor changed at his mother's voice. He was about to accept it and head on, but an impulse inside him didn't let him. To his surprise, a retort slid out of his mouth.
"I will bring back what I can, and if you think it isn't a good contribution, you can go catch what you think will suffice!"
Dewfang's eyes lit in surprise, and Ravenstrike could feel Crystalflight's pelt bush beside his. Regret burned through his pelt afterwards. Dewfang was a senior warrior.
"Let's go." As quickly as he had spoke, he headed off with Crystalflight by his side.
"That was brave of you. Standing up to Dewfang like that," Crystalflight was the first to speak once they had left the camp.
"It was stupid," Ravenstrike corrected her. "I shouldn't be talking to senior warriors like that."
Crystalflight's jaws opened to reply, but she was cut off as grass rustled nearby. Ravenstrike opened his jaws to taste hare. He looked to Crystalflight, swishing his tail go tell her to stay here. The large tom bounded around the hare's position to end up behind it.
The rushing winds of the plain were blowing his scent to the hare. He padded forward, placing his pawsteps silently as if he were trying to hunt it. It's small brown head popped up, eyes wild with fear. It looked to Ravenstrike and, with a squeak of surprise, pounded towards where Crystalflight lay in wait, her pelt blended to some bracken. The she-cat leapt out, landing on the hare and biting down quickly.
The black tom padded up to the she-cat, a smile on his face.
"Good catch."
"We caught it together."
~~~
Ravenstrike and Crystalflight padded back into camp. They had caught a shrew and another hare before coming back and the sky was darkening with dusk. Cold wind sliced through his pelt, reaching his skin briefly. He shivered. Leafbare really was here. The tom reminded himself tonight was the night Dust Whips would attack and, as he had predicted, two guards would be stationed.
"Who wants to take guard duty tonight?" The two cats had come back just in time as Heatherbreeze launched the question.
Ravenstrike quickly sat his prey on the pile and went to join the Clan.
"I will," he offered immediately.
Surprised eyes turned to him, but Heatherbreeze just nodded.
"And who would like to accompany Ravenstrike on tonight's watch?"
Ravenstrike's yellow eyes glistened. He'd be able to take on anyone who offered. The plan the Dust Whips had come up with was flawless.
"I will!"
Ravenstrike's breath froze on his throat at the voice.
'Crystalflight.'
